Dirty Air Filters
(HVAC Repair)
Among the most usual HVAC fixing problems run into by homeowners is the presence of dirty air filters. Over time, air filters gather dirt, pollen, and other particulates, which can significantly restrain air movement. When air movement is restricted, the cooling and heating system have to work tougher to keep preferred interior temperatures. This boosted workload not just causes higher power usage but also increases deterioration on the system parts, possibly leading to premature failing.

Along with performance and wellness concerns, overlooking air filter upkeep might invalidate guarantees or lead to costly fixing costs. By proactively dealing with dirty air filters, house owners can improve their HVAC system's performance, lengthen its lifespan, and develop a healthier living setting. Eventually, recognizing the relevance of tidy air filters functions as a fundamental action in liable HVAC administration.
Cooling Leakages
Air filters play a vital function in preserving cooling and heating efficiency, but another considerable worry for home owners is refrigerant leaks. Cooling agent is the compound that takes in and releases warmth within the system, facilitating the air conditioning and heating procedures. When a leak takes place, the cooling agent levels go down, resulting in lessened system efficiency and enhanced power usage.
(HVAC Repair)Recognizing a refrigerant leakage can be difficult, as the indications may not be quickly noticeable. Common signs consist of inconsistent indoor temperatures, increased power bills, and the existence of ice on the evaporator coils. If left unaddressed, refrigerant leaks can trigger significant stress on the compressor, possibly causing pricey fixings or system failure.
Additionally, refrigerant leakages pose ecological problems. Lots of refrigerants include greenhouse gases that add to worldwide warming and ozone exhaustion. Therefore, prompt detection and fixing are vital not only for preserving cooling and heating efficiency yet additionally for environmental management.
Home owners should set up regular maintenance contact certified HVAC professionals to monitor cooling agent degrees and examine for leakages. This aggressive approach assists make certain optimum efficiency, boosts energy efficiency, and extends the life expectancy of the HVAC system.

Ductwork Troubles
Concerns with ductwork can considerably affect the go to the website efficiency and effectiveness of an a/c system. Poorly designed, damaged, or improperly secured ducts can lead to considerable energy losses, causing enhanced utility costs and irregular home heating or cooling down throughout a building. Common troubles include leaks, obstructions, and inadequate sizing, which can limit air flow and diminish system performance.

Furthermore, ductwork that is not appropriately sized for the system can result in imbalanced pressure, additional making complex performance. It is essential to routinely evaluate and maintain ductwork to make certain optimal performance. Expert analyses can identify any air duct problems early, enabling timely repair services and changes that boost the total energy effectiveness of the heating and cooling system, eventually causing boosted convenience and decreased functional prices.
Inefficient Insulation
Appropriate insulation is necessary for maintaining the effectiveness of an a/c system, as it acts as an obstacle that regulates temperature and minimizes power loss. When insulation is insufficient or damaged, it can cause significant ineffectiveness in cooling and heating, HVAC Repair forcing the a/c system to function more challenging to maintain desired interior temperatures. This not just boosts energy usage but likewise boosts utility costs.
Ineffective insulation might emerge in several types, consisting of spaces, splits, or scrubby products. Usual areas of concern consist of attic rooms, walls, and basements, where warm exchange tends to be most pronounced. In these rooms, improperly mounted or damaged insulation can contribute to drafts and temperature variations, detrimentally influencing comfort levels.
To address insulation issues, property owners should carry out routine inspections and think about updating to a lot more reliable products, such as spray foam or cellulose, which use premium thermal resistance.
